What companies run services between Berlin Hbf, Germany and Prague Airport (PRG), Czechia?

Danish Railways (DSB) operates a train from Berlin Hbf to Praha-Holesovice 5 times a day. Tickets cost Kč 1,700–2,600 and the journey takes 3h 47m. Alternatively, RegioJet operates a bus from Berlin Südkreuz to Prague Florenc Central Bus Station hourly. Tickets cost Kč 600–900 and the journey takes 4h 15m.
